Change is gaining speed and the implications of not changing are increasing every day. There is traditionally a large gap between the strategic vision of a company and the ability to execute that vision, as intended or even at all.

Integral to major transformations is the relationship between and the support from both the business and technology sides of an organization. Frequently this relationship is strained by past experiences, lack of communication, misinterpretation of needs and sometimes, all of the above.

Learn how Business Architecture can be the bridge between Strategy and successful Execution by bringing stakeholders together and leveraging their knowledge into actionable, reusable business assets written in a common language.
